EU agrees to lift economic sanctions on Syria

The European Union has decided to lift economic sanctions on Syria, announced EU foreign policy chief Kaja Kallas, aiming to aid the nation's reconstruction towards an inclusive and peaceful future. While sanctions on individuals and entities linked to the Assad regime and human rights abuses remain, this decision follows a similar move by the US.
